Will an aftermarket muffler (Mistral) from a 4-valve Norge fit the newer 8-valve Norge??

Vasco DG

  • Guest
Re: Interchangeability of Norge Mufflers
« Reply #1 on: September 29, 2015, 01:05:09 AM »
David, the pipes use the same gasket to connect to the centre pipe but the 8V uses a 'Collostomy Bag' with the Cat Con in and the 4V just has a centre pipe and the angles *Look* to be wrong in the drawings.
